Housing Stock in Chodzieski County 2023
In 2023, Chodzieski county ranked 313 of 380 Polish counties. Dwelling stock grew by 1,170 units +7.85% between 2018-2023, at 16,078.
Among 41 growing counties, in top 30% for housing growth rate. Within Greater Poland province, ranked 34 of 35 counties.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Chodzieski county and its 5 municipalities within Greater Poland province.
